The Bible API uses public domain and licensed biblical texts.

Public Domain Texts

Most translations available through The Bible API are in the public domain. These texts are free to use, modify, and redistribute without restriction or attribution requirement.

Licensed Translations

A small number of translations are distributed under open Creative Commons licenses. These translations are grouped below by license type along with a short explanation of their terms.

Creative Commons Attribution 4.0 (CC BY 4.0)

  • spa-bes

Attribution is required. You may use, modify, and redistribute these texts as long as appropriate credit is given. Modifications must be indicated when required.

Creative Commons Attribution-ShareAlike 4.0 (CC BY-SA 4.0)

  • spa-pddpt
  • spa-vbl

Attribution is required, and share-alike applies where specified: derivative works must be distributed under the same license. Modifications must be indicated when required.
